expatriate
UK /ɛksˈpætɹi.ɪt/ US /ɛksˈpætɹi.ɪt/
verb 3noun 2adj 1
Definitions
adj
1
Living outside of one's own country.
an expatriate rebel force
noun
1
One who lives outside one's own country, especially temporarily for a profession or education.
2
One who has been banished from one's own country.
verb
1
To banish; to drive or force (a person) from his own country; to make an exile of.
2
To withdraw from one’s native country.
3
To renounce the rights and liabilities of citizenship where one is born and become a citizen of another country.
